About the Kofax Capture Wizard

The Kofax Capture Wizard helps you create Kofax Monitors for the Kofax Capture environment to:

  • Manage the up-time/availability of the Kofax Capture system.
  • Understand Kofax document processing levels.
  • Enable collection of SLA metrics.
  • Isolate and resolve problems quickly.

The Kofax Capture wizard enables you to rapidly build a comprehensive Monitor for the Kofax Capture environment.


Kofax Wizard Capabilities

A high-level summary of wizard capabilities for each Kofax Wizard component is listed below.

Connectivity (Kofax platform machines available)

  • License servers can be pinged.
  • Module servers (any host on which a module is running) can be pinged.
  • Database server can be pinged.
  • KCN and ACI servers can be pinged.

Platform (Kofax platform available to process work)

  • License service is responding to license requests.
  • SNMP is returning MIB counter values for Kofax Capture.
  • File folder cache is accessible (Local or UNC Path to directory).
  • Replication file path is accessible (Local or UNC Path to directory).
  • KCNS or ACIS web server is serving web pages.
  • KCN or ACI Service is functioning.
  • Check Kofax Capture Server Services.
  • Log files size is too large (Local or UNC Path to files).
  • Capture Server free disk space is too low.

Database (Kofax database available)

  • Kofax Capture Database is responding to query.
  • Check if database services are running (For Databases on Windows OS only).

Capture Metrics (Kofax operational throughput and exceptions)

  • Batch time in system is too long.
  • Batch count for overall system is too high.
  • Un-attended modules are processing work too slowly.
  • Applications are processing work too slowly.
  • Queue counts are too high or too low.
  • KCN Server Queue count with ‘in progress’ status is too high

Capture Licensing (Kofax license usage)

  • Number of licenses in use is too high.

Remote Site (Kofax Remote site availability, currency, and processing)

  • Remote Site can be pinged.
  • Remote site checked in near the expected time based on the synchronization settings.
  • Remote site has successfully downloaded batch classes within the configured polling interval
  • Batch count is too high.

Email Import Connector (Email server availability, currency, and processing)

  • Ping Email server.
  • Import Connector Email Service is running.
  • Check Mail Box for number of items.

Web Services Import Connector
(Web Service availability, currency, and processing)

  • Ping Web Service Server.
  • Import Connector Web Services is responding and running.
  • Import Connector Web Services is running.
  • Number of XML error files in \Error directory.
  • Connect through Web Service.
